diff options
author | Jakub Moc <jakub@gentoo.org> | 2006-09-08 11:15:01 +0000 |
---|---|---|
committer | Jakub Moc <jakub@gentoo.org> | 2006-09-08 11:15:01 +0000 |
commit | 932e1b70d5b969e3f56a2b5e892ba05e20802d69 (patch) | |
tree | e6935ad7db92f36f154bfe9550a40232c27e68e3 /media-sound/shell-fm | |
parent | x11-misc/dmenu: Version bump (diff) | |
download | sunrise-932e1b70d5b969e3f56a2b5e892ba05e20802d69.tar.gz sunrise-932e1b70d5b969e3f56a2b5e892ba05e20802d69.tar.bz2 sunrise-932e1b70d5b969e3f56a2b5e892ba05e20802d69.zip |
media-sound/shell-fm: Initial ebuild, thanks to Adrian Perez. Bug 146822
svn path=/sunrise/; revision=1182
Diffstat (limited to 'media-sound/shell-fm')
-rw-r--r-- | media-sound/shell-fm/ChangeLog | 8 | ||||
-rw-r--r-- | media-sound/shell-fm/Manifest | 20 | ||||
-rw-r--r-- | media-sound/shell-fm/files/digest-shell-fm-0.1.3 | 3 | ||||
-rw-r--r-- | media-sound/shell-fm/files/shell-fm-0.1.3-makefile.patch | 21 | ||||
-rw-r--r-- | media-sound/shell-fm/metadata.xml | 5 | ||||
-rw-r--r-- | media-sound/shell-fm/shell-fm-0.1.3.ebuild | 38 |
6 files changed, 95 insertions, 0 deletions
diff --git a/media-sound/shell-fm/ChangeLog b/media-sound/shell-fm/ChangeLog new file mode 100644 index 000000000..469a771bd --- /dev/null +++ b/media-sound/shell-fm/ChangeLog @@ -0,0 +1,8 @@ +# ChangeLog for media-sound/shell-fm +# Copyright 1999-2006 Gentoo Foundation; Distributed under the GPL v2 +# $Header: $ + + 08 Sep 2006; Jakub Moc <jakub@gentoo.org> +shell-fm-0.1.3.ebuild, + +files/shell-fm-0.1.3-makefile.patch, +metadata.xml: + Initial ebuild, thanks to Adrian Perez. Bug 146822 + diff --git a/media-sound/shell-fm/Manifest b/media-sound/shell-fm/Manifest new file mode 100644 index 000000000..3b1f09fda --- /dev/null +++ b/media-sound/shell-fm/Manifest @@ -0,0 +1,20 @@ +AUX shell-fm-0.1.3-makefile.patch 631 RMD160 769d6ce0122c433a9b7456bdd980e9bf72c61c8e SHA1 5363dd146a03e15e41c6e7ca7b3ab0a65338d4bf SHA256 b80cb2e2eedced3f23fe393039425f4f2333ba4e6f4d0924cba90eead2b53af0 +MD5 34100e605367a2dd71a3668ed7641226 files/shell-fm-0.1.3-makefile.patch 631 +RMD160 769d6ce0122c433a9b7456bdd980e9bf72c61c8e files/shell-fm-0.1.3-makefile.patch 631 +SHA256 b80cb2e2eedced3f23fe393039425f4f2333ba4e6f4d0924cba90eead2b53af0 files/shell-fm-0.1.3-makefile.patch 631 +DIST shell.fm-0.1.3.tar.bz2 18584 RMD160 456aa351befb9a866461360d50041006c29e702c SHA1 a249937e32bbf1d1e1355b6193b60331bd194e8c SHA256 85e81a87597c50141ec08955a630b9b6dc3e947907eaa298084689b0ba8bb6df +EBUILD shell-fm-0.1.3.ebuild 731 RMD160 722ad27236824e4f1e4150928e7446c16fd282ac SHA1 5746f96a1214c17253333f82a1d55592ea84c6f5 SHA256 f4d8f8ef03ffc05463fb190e7d97af3abf8dd650d5dbb5b3b810c8a18ca7c9f1 +MD5 d44a4a681d2296c044e583057701849f shell-fm-0.1.3.ebuild 731 +RMD160 722ad27236824e4f1e4150928e7446c16fd282ac shell-fm-0.1.3.ebuild 731 +SHA256 f4d8f8ef03ffc05463fb190e7d97af3abf8dd650d5dbb5b3b810c8a18ca7c9f1 shell-fm-0.1.3.ebuild 731 +MISC ChangeLog 298 RMD160 3e76c2365472508acb111e77ef0978ca789bac13 SHA1 a6415fac4e1570b0079f794fc9b79fbf7dc0f947 SHA256 5becd3e3fc04c69debae6bd8558f94074601a9195efa4c33533728bdbc52046d +MD5 7a12da0bb9dd01132b142c3f10847f51 ChangeLog 298 +RMD160 3e76c2365472508acb111e77ef0978ca789bac13 ChangeLog 298 +SHA256 5becd3e3fc04c69debae6bd8558f94074601a9195efa4c33533728bdbc52046d ChangeLog 298 +MISC metadata.xml 170 RMD160 645927a396fdc21cdeb089fe42c5397332420ea6 SHA1 ac7f48a14fec325926f9ce1be8fbf1f311b4f2e4 SHA256 d797a2ec6f9dc516c9f9c1a758ee87ad3e8c43101b5dc76c2f872d5bd4639b42 +MD5 1e678929a9fec6632e227bdf2262e9a1 metadata.xml 170 +RMD160 645927a396fdc21cdeb089fe42c5397332420ea6 metadata.xml 170 +SHA256 d797a2ec6f9dc516c9f9c1a758ee87ad3e8c43101b5dc76c2f872d5bd4639b42 metadata.xml 170 +MD5 2d709f7a17d8b7caca8c34f02712313d files/digest-shell-fm-0.1.3 244 +RMD160 1fbe476b3f14d7941bcef95225f2d26b77b5c7f9 files/digest-shell-fm-0.1.3 244 +SHA256 485222e5c76847e4d0da6344aa52808334ff1f36502903a4ba2906eb1b03005d files/digest-shell-fm-0.1.3 244 diff --git a/media-sound/shell-fm/files/digest-shell-fm-0.1.3 b/media-sound/shell-fm/files/digest-shell-fm-0.1.3 new file mode 100644 index 000000000..d5e6aeee5 --- /dev/null +++ b/media-sound/shell-fm/files/digest-shell-fm-0.1.3 @@ -0,0 +1,3 @@ +MD5 3c7cd946c6b96d62f2dc550441dddafa shell.fm-0.1.3.tar.bz2 18584 +RMD160 456aa351befb9a866461360d50041006c29e702c shell.fm-0.1.3.tar.bz2 18584 +SHA256 85e81a87597c50141ec08955a630b9b6dc3e947907eaa298084689b0ba8bb6df shell.fm-0.1.3.tar.bz2 18584 diff --git a/media-sound/shell-fm/files/shell-fm-0.1.3-makefile.patch b/media-sound/shell-fm/files/shell-fm-0.1.3-makefile.patch new file mode 100644 index 000000000..7d124ae36 --- /dev/null +++ b/media-sound/shell-fm/files/shell-fm-0.1.3-makefile.patch @@ -0,0 +1,21 @@ +--- Makefile.orig 2006-05-16 21:44:12.000000000 +0200 ++++ Makefile 2006-09-08 10:32:27.403065259 +0200 +@@ -21,15 +21,15 @@ + include/ropen.h\ + include/service.h\ + include/settings.h\ + include/autoban.h\ + include/version.h +-CFLAGS := -Wall -W -pedantic -ansi -Os -lcrypto -lmad -lreadline -lncurses ++CFLAGS := -Wall -W -pedantic -ansi -g -lcrypto -lmad -lreadline -lncurses $(CFLAGS) + OUTPUT := shell-fm + + .PHONY: all + all : $(CODE) $(HEAD) +- $(CC) -o $(OUTPUT) $(CFLAGS) $(CODE) && /usr/bin/strip $(OUTPUT) ++ $(CC) -o $(OUTPUT) $(CFLAGS) $(CODE) + + install : $(all) + mkdir -p $(BINPATH) + install -m 755 shell-fm $(BINPATH) + diff --git a/media-sound/shell-fm/metadata.xml b/media-sound/shell-fm/metadata.xml new file mode 100644 index 000000000..7e3286984 --- /dev/null +++ b/media-sound/shell-fm/metadata.xml @@ -0,0 +1,5 @@ +<?xml version="1.0" encoding="UTF-8"?> +<!DOCTYPE pkgmetadata SYSTEM "http://www.gentoo.org/dtd/metadata.dtd"> +<pkgmetadata> +<herd>maintainer-wanted</herd> +</pkgmetadata> diff --git a/media-sound/shell-fm/shell-fm-0.1.3.ebuild b/media-sound/shell-fm/shell-fm-0.1.3.ebuild new file mode 100644 index 000000000..d33e29fee --- /dev/null +++ b/media-sound/shell-fm/shell-fm-0.1.3.ebuild @@ -0,0 +1,38 @@ +# Copyright 1999-2006 Gentoo Foundation +# Distributed under the terms of the GNU General Public License v2 +# $Header: $ + +inherit eutils + +DESCRIPTION="Command line radio player for Last.fm" +HOMEPAGE="http://lizer.syslinx.org/shell-fm/" +SRC_URI="${HOMEPAGE}/releases/${P/-/.}.tar.bz2" +S=${WORKDIR}/${PN} + +LICENSE="GPL-2" +SLOT="0" +KEYWORDS="~ppc ~x86" +IUSE="" + +DEPEND=">=sys-libs/readline-4.3 + >=media-libs/libmad-0.15 + >=dev-libs/openssl-0.9" +RDEPEND="${DEPEND}" + + +src_unpack() { + unpack ${A} + cd "${S}" + epatch "${FILESDIR}/${P}-makefile.patch" +} + +src_compile() { + # Just in case... It comes with a x86 precompiled binary! + rm -f shell-fm + emake || die "emake failed" +} + +src_install() { + dobin shell-fm + dodoc shell-fm.rc-example +} |